Output 636505fda23dc185307e284341538d53f20a3671fb6b0ead025a60c5e07b399d:0

value
1477298
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90f7f39ef36fd6d2c261b8c9b407acfc041ae6ee OP_EQUAL
address
3EuYG9dVjJqBEPYdHA1ib615Gcf1jtVs38
transaction
636505fda23dc185307e284341538d53f20a3671fb6b0ead025a60c5e07b399d
confirmations
309688
spent
true